Output 95395eb53f24ddaaa1b7295457275a0be27bb55619d36ef6068ccf032ca61813:0

value
41386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f04571e53af503555cec4bb5a187cc9de020a6d OP_EQUAL
address
3GBpZcbgFb92hMaehp5PGzdnCymCgja1wQ
transaction
95395eb53f24ddaaa1b7295457275a0be27bb55619d36ef6068ccf032ca61813
spent
true